A leading financial services company is seeking a Lead Senior Associate FP&A (Financial Planning & Analysis) to join their dynamic team. In this role, you will be responsible for providing financial insights and strategic support to drive decision-making within the organization. You will lead the budgeting, forecasting, and financial performance analysis processes, collaborating closely with business units to ensure alignment with financial objectives.

Your expertise in financial modeling and analysis will be essential as you assess business performance, identify trends, and provide actionable recommendations. As a Lead Senior Associate FP&A, you will play a key role in enhancing financial processes and tools, ultimately contributing to the overall financial health of the organization.

Requirements

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ead the annual budgeting and forecasting processes, ensuring accuracy and relevance of financial data.
  • Analyze financial performance metrics and provide insights to stakeholders regarding budget variances and trends.
  • Develop and maintain financial models to support decision-making, including scenario analysis and what-if modeling.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ify key performance indicators and track business performance.
  • Prepare and present financial reports to senior management, highlighting critical insights and recommendations.
  • Identify opportunities for process improvements within FP&A functions and implement best practices.
  • Mentor and guide junior associates in the FP&A team, fostering a high-performance culture.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Business Administration, or a related field; MBA or professional certification (e.g., CFA, CPA) preferred.
  • 5+ years of experience in FP&A or corporate finance roles, with a strong focus on financial modeling and analysis.
  • Proficiency in financial software and ERP systems; advanced Excel skills are essential.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to work with large datasets and provide actionable insights.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ively interact with stakeholders at all levels.
  • High level of attention to detail and accuracy, with the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
